Achieving a Sterile Environment: Best Practices for 14644 Cleanrooms

To achieve and sustain a sterile environment in accordance with the rigorous standards of ISO 14644, meticulous adherence to best practices is paramount. This entails implementing strict control measures across all facets of cleanroom operation, including personnel hygiene, air quality management, surface decontamination protocols, and material handling procedures. Regular evaluation of environmental parameters like particulate contamination levels, temperature, humidity, and airflow patterns is essential to detect potential deviations from established limits. A comprehensive maintenance schedule for all equipment and infrastructure in addition strengthens the integrity of the sterile barrier. Through these comprehensive practices, organizations can cultivate a cleanroom environment that minimizes the risk of contamination and ensures product quality and process reliability.

  • Utilizing HEPA-filtered air supply systems
  • Adhering strict gowning protocols for personnel
  • Regularly sanitizing and disinfecting surfaces
  • Enforcing a comprehensive material control system

Ensuring Optimal Performance Through Regular Audits in a 14644 Cleanroom

Within the stringent environment of a 14644 cleanroom, maintaining a consistent and controlled atmosphere is paramount. Frequent audits play a vital role in achieving this objective by providing an independent evaluation of the facility's performance. These audits encompass a comprehensive examination of critical aspects such as air quality monitoring, particulate control systems, personnel practices, and documentation procedures. By identifying potential deficiencies, audits enable proactive measures to be implemented, minimizing the risk of contamination and guaranteeing adherence to established standards.

  • Significant outcomes of implementing a regular audit program include:
  • Enhanced control over environmental parameters.
  • Identification of potential contamination sources and mitigation strategies.
  • Bolstered compliance with regulatory requirements.
